Summer House is a vibrant restaurant concept inspired by the sunny, ocean-side city of Santa Monica, California. With multiple locations in Chicago, Illinois, North Bethesda, Maryland, and growing, Summer House offers guests a relaxing, beach house ambiance where the feeling of summer never ends. The restaurant prides itself on a California-inspired menu crafted by Chef Ben Goodnick, which emphasizes simple, high-quality ingredients sourced from local growers and sustainable producers. The menu caters to a wide range of dietary preferences, with a heavy focus on vegetarian, vegan, and gluten-free options, reflecting a commitment to diverse culinary choices and health-conscious dining. A unique feature of these restaurants is the all-day Rosé Cart, serving signature Summer House Rosé alongside an extensive selection of wines and handcrafted cocktails. Guests are also treated to an enticing display of freshly baked goods from the Bakery located at the front of each restaurant, featuring a variety of delectable treats including an impressive cookie selection.

Job Duties
- Prepare menu items according to prescribed recipes and/or special requests
- Available to work a variety of hours, days and shifts, including weekends
- Safely and effectively use and operate all necessary tools and equipment, including knives
- Ability to effectively communicate in order to perform and follow job requirements in written and spoken direction
- Ability to multi-task calmly and effectively in a busy, stressful environment
- Work in a confined, crowded space of variable noise and temperature levels
- Able to move and lift up to 10 pounds, frequently move and/or lift up to 25 pounds, and occasionally move and/or lift up to 50 pounds
- Ability to stand and walk for an entire shift and move safely through all areas of the restaurant, which may include stairs, uneven or slick surfaces
- Follow all prescribed portioning controls and par levels
- Maintain food safety and quality standards
- Ability to read a thermometer correctly and efficiently
- Communicate any food delays or issues to Coordinator
- Maintain menu item counts and communicate to Management and service staff when quantities fall below restaurant specific minimum quantity
- Accurately account for all items coming out of the station
- Understand and follow the food allergy procedure and special orders/restrictions
- Comply with all safety and sanitation guidelines and procedures
- Follow all rules, policies, procedures and conditions of employment, including those outlined in the Employee Handbook
- Get along well with others and be a team player
- Other duties will be assigned as needed
